Transaction 95eae548ed3a037d39541e04bcfe64485b40fa1e5dd108064a4e575f08d92f21

5 Input
2 Outputs
  • 95eae548ed3a037d39541e04bcfe64485b40fa1e5dd108064a4e575f08d92f21:0
  • value  90000000000
    address  3QehEc9kj4DgKrP1fYAccLg9RgAKAK6XuX
  • 95eae548ed3a037d39541e04bcfe64485b40fa1e5dd108064a4e575f08d92f21:1
  • value  8962881059
    address  3BMEXm8T9y5uY3NgY7bRt6xcJmouWRMhEf